Create a Java program that will display the student's information. The program should perform the folowing: Ask the first name, middle initial and last name of the student. Prompt the user to select between old student and new student by pressing either O (old student) or N (new student). • IfO is pressed, ask the student to enter the following grades per tem: • Prelim • Midterm o Prefinals • Finals • Compute the final grade of the student by using given formula: FG = ((Prelim * 20%) + (Midterm 20%) + (Prefinals 20") + (Finals 40%)). Display the full name of the student with his/her accumulated grade using the format given. • IfN is pressed, ask the student to enter his/her average grade then display the full name grade. • Grade Format: o 1.00 = 99 - 100 o 1.25 = 96 -98 o 1.50 = 93 - 95 o 1.75 = 90 – 92 o 2.00 = 87 - 89 o 2.25 = 84 - 86 o 2.50 = 81 - 83 o 2.75 = 76-80 o 3.00 = 75 o 5.00 = Below 75 If an invalid letter is pressed, display an error message.
